body {
	font-family: Verdana;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	font-size: 12px;
	line-height: 180%;
	color: #000;
	background-image: url(images/bg.jpg);
	background-repeat: repeat;
}
.bwdd_yy .hc3{padding:10px 26px 10px 20px;line-height:24px;}
.bwdd_yy{width:710px;padding-bottom:6px;margin-top:10px;margin-bottom:12px;background:url(images/summary_bg.gif) 0 bottom no-repeat}
.pagecontent .summary p,.bwdd{font-size:13px;line-height:24px;padding:10px 26px 10px 20px;background:url(/c/msn/images/summary_bg.gif) 0 top no-repeat}
.bwdd_yy .hc3{padding:10px 26px 10px 20px;line-height:24px;}
.p1{ text-indent:2em;  }
.none{ display:none;}
.nTab{width: 640px;margin: 0px auto;border:1px #dcdcdc solid;}
.nTab .TabTitle{clear: both;height: 36px;line-height:36px;color:#4d4d4d;overflow: hidden;background:url(images/a19.jpg)}
.nTab .TabTitle ul{border:0;margin:0;padding-left:10px;}
.nTab .TabTitle li{float: left;cursor: pointer;width:80px;text-align:center;list-style-type: none; height:30px; margin-top:6px; line-height:25px; margin-right:5px;font-size: 14px;font-weight: bold;}
.nTab .TabTitle .active{ background:url(images/pro_but.jpg) center bottom no-repeat; color:#000; text-align:center;font-size: 14px;font-weight: bold;}
.nTab .TabTitle .normal{ text-align:center; color:#000; font-weight:normal;background:url(images/pro_butover.jpg) center bottom no-repeat;}
.nTab .TabTitle .amore{ text-align:center; color:#000; font-weight:normal;float: right;margin-top:8px;}
.nTab .TabContent{width:auto;margin: 0px auto;padding:6px;height:239px;overflow:hidden;}

#iNewsT{padding:0px 2px 0px 2px; height:84px;width:120px;}
#iNewsTp{width:108px; height:80px; float:left; position:relative; background:url(images/iNewsBG.gif) no-repeat;}
#iNewsTpP{width:108px; height:80px; padding:2px; filter:progid:DXImageTransform.Microsoft.Wipe(GradientSize=1.0,wipeStyle=0, motion='forward');}
#iNewsTpP a{display:block; width:108px; height:80px; overflow:hidden;}
#iNewsTpP a img{width:108px; height:80px;margin: auto;border: 1px solid #E3E3E3;padding: 1px;}
#iNewsTpB{height:15px; position:absolute; right:5px; bottom:5px;}
#iNewsTpB span{padding-top:3px; margin-right:3px; height:11px; width:17px; float:left; text-align:center; font-family:Arial; font-size:9px; line-height:10px; color:#afbcc3; background-image:url(images/newsBt.gif); cursor:pointer;}
#iNewsTpB span.imrOn{background-position:-17px 0px; color:#fff;}


						
.pages strong{
	color: #fff;
	height: 18px;
	display: block;
	float: left;
	padding-left: 8px;
	padding-right: 8px;
	border: 1px solid #DDD;
	margin: 0px 2px 0px 0px;
	background-color: #df0319;
}
.pages a{
	display:block;
	height:18px;
	float:left;
	padding-left:6px;
	padding-right:6px;
	border:1px solid #cccccc;
	background:#fff;
	text-decoration:none;
	margin-right:2px;
	color:#000;
}

img, div { behavior: url(/templets/default/iepng/iepngfix.htc); }


.title1 {
	font-size: 16px;
	font-weight: bold;
	color: #FB721E;
}
.title2 { font-size: 14px; font-weight: bold; color: #FB721E;  }
.title3 {
	font-size: 10px;
	font-weight: normal;
	color: #999999;
	font-family: Arial, Helvetica, sans-serif;
}
.title4 {
	font-size: 14px;
	font-weight: bold;
	color: #999999;
}
.btitle {
	font-size: 12px;
	color: #333333;
}
A:link {
	COLOR: #000000;
	font-family: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A:visited {
	COLOR: #000000;
	font-family: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A:active {
	 TEXT-DECORATION: none
	}
A:hover {
	color: #ff0000;
	font-size: 12px;
	}
A.a0:link {
	COLOR: #d9050f;
	font-size: 12px;
	}
A.a0:visited {
	COLOR: #d9050f;
	font-size: 12px;
	}
A.a0:active {
	 TEXT-DECORATION: none;font-size: 12px;
	}
A.a0:hover { color: #d9050f;font-size: 12px; }
A.a1:link {
	COLOR: #999999;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a1:visited {
	COLOR: #999999;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a1:active {
	COLOR: #333333;
	TEXT-DECORATION: none
	font-size: 12px;
	}
A.a1:hover {
	COLOR: #fff;
	TEXT-DECORATION: none
	font-size: 12px;
	}
	
A.a6:link {
	COLOR: #7c7c92;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a6:visited {
	COLOR: #7c7c92;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a6:active {
	COLOR: #333333;
	TEXT-DECORATION: none
	font-size: 12px;
	}
A.a6:hover {
	COLOR: #d9050f;
	TEXT-DECORATION: none
	font-size: 12px;
	}
A.a2:link {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 14px;
	font-weight: bold;
	}
A.a2:visited {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 14px;
	font-weight: bold;
	}
A.a2:active {
	TEXT-DECORATION: none
	font-size: 14px;
	font-weight: bold;
	}
A.a2:hover {
	COLOR: #F00;
	TEXT-DECORATION: none
	font-size: 14px;
	font-weight: bold;
	}
A.a3:link {
	COLOR: #fff;
	font-size: 14px;
	background-image: url(/templets/default/images/menubg.png); background-position: left;
	}
A.a3:visited {
	COLOR: #fff;
	font-size: 14px;
	background-image: url(/templets/default/images/menubg.png); background-position: left;
	}
A.a3:active {
	TEXT-DECORATION: none
	font-size: 14px;
	}
A.a3:hover {
	color: #e90000;
	font-size: 14px;
	}

A.a4:link {
	COLOR: #ff6600;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a4:visited {
	COLOR: #ff6600;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a4:active {
	TEXT-DECORATION: none
	font-size: 12px;
	}
A.a4:hover {
	COLOR: #d9050f;
	TEXT-DECORATION: none
	font-size: 12px;
	}
A.a5:link {
	COLOR: #000;
	font-family: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a5:visited {
	COLOR: #000;
	font-family: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.a5:active {
	 TEXT-DECORATION: none;
	}
A.a5:hover {
	color: #d9050f;
	font-size: 12px;
	font-family:Verdana;
	}
A.t1:link {
	COLOR: #fff;
	font-family: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.t1:visited {
	COLOR: #fff;
	font-family:Verdana;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.t1:active {
	 TEXT-DECORATION: none
	}
A.t1:hover {
	color: #e90000;
	font-size: 12px;
	font-family:Verdana;
	}
	
A.t2:link {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 12px;
	line-height: 140%;
	font-family:Verdana;
	}
A.t2:visited {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 12px;
	line-height: 140%;
	font-family:Verdana;
	}
A.t2:active {
	TEXT-DECORATION: none
	font-size: 12px;
	line-height: 140%;
	color: #FF0000;
	font-family:Verdana;
	}
A.t2:hover {
	text-decoration: underline;
	font-size: 12px;
	line-height: 140%;
	color: #ff0000;
	font-family:Verdana;
	}
	
A.t3:link {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 12px;
	line-height: 140%;
	font-family:Verdana;
	}
A.t3:visited {
	COLOR: #000;
	TEXT-DECORATION: none;
	font-size: 12px;
	line-height: 140%;
	font-family:Verdana;
	}
A.t3:active {
	TEXT-DECORATION: none
	font-size: 12px;
	line-height: 140%;
	color: #FF0000;
	font-family:Verdana;
	}
A.t3:hover {
	TEXT-DECORATION: none
	font-size: 12px;
	line-height: 140%;
	color: #ff0000;
	text-decoration: none;
	font-family:Verdana;
	}
A.t4:link {
	COLOR: #F00;
	background-image: url(/templets/default/images/jt2.png);
	background-repeat: no-repeat;
	background-position: left;
	padding-bottom: 8px;
	font-size: 14px;
	width: 78px;
	}
A.t4:visited {
	COLOR: #F00;
	background-color: #900;
	background-image: url(/templets/default/images/jt2.png);
	background-repeat: no-repeat;
	background-position: left;
	font-size: 14px;
	}
A.t4:hover {
	color: #87464a;
	font-size: 14px;
	}
A.t4:active {
	TEXT-DECORATION: none
	font-size: 14px;
	}	
A.t5:link {
	COLOR: #0CF;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.t5:visited {
	COLOR: #0CF;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
	font-size: 12px;
	}
A.t5:active {
	 TEXT-DECORATION: none
	}
A.t5:hover {
	color: #fff;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	}
.white{
	color: #fff;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	}
.golden{
	color: #fae771;
	font-size: 12px;
	}
.gray{
	color: #999999;
	font-size: 12px;
	}
.white14{
	color: #fff;
	font-size: 14px;
	font-weight: bold;
	}
.white16{
	color: #fff;
	font-size: 18px;
	font-weight: bold;
	}
.white10{
	font-size: 12px;
	}
.red{
	color: #FF0000;
	font-size: 18px;
	font-weight: bold;
	font-family: Verdana, Geneva, sans-serif;
}
.red14{
	color: #FF0000;
	font-size: 14px;
	font-weight: bold;
	font-family: Verdana, Geneva, sans-serif;
}
.gray1{ color: #999999; font-size: 12px; ; 	}
.green{ color: #006c34; font-size: 14px; font-weight: bold; }
.green2{ color: #006c34; font-size: 12px; font-weight: bold; }
.blue{
	color: #0090eb;
	font-size: 14px;
	font-weight: bold;
	line-height: 140%;
	}

.gray2{
	color: #666666;
	font-size: 12px;
	}
.yellow2{
	color: #a6927c;
	font-size: 12px;
	}
form{
	padding:0;
	margin:0;
	}
.text14
{
	color: #000;
	font-size: 14px;
	font-weight: bold;
	}
.text18
{
	color: #000;
	font-size: 24px;
	font-weight: bolder;
	line-height: 26px;
	}
.text22
{
	color: #000;
	font-size: 28px;
	font-weight: bold;
	line-height: 32px;
	}
.text22
{
	color: #000;
	font-size: 28px;
	font-weight: bold;
	line-height: 32px;
	}
img {
	border-top-color: #CCC;
	border-right-color: #CCC;
	border-bottom-color: #CCC;
	border-left-color: #CCC;
}

.img {
	border-top-color: #CCC;
	border-right-color: #CCC;
	border-bottom-color: #CCC;
	border-left-color: #CCC;
	float:center;position:relative;
		padding: 2px;} 
.img1:hover {
	margin: auto;
	border: 0px solid #666666;
	padding:0px;
}
.img1 {
	margin: auto;
	border: 0px solid #BFBFBF;
	padding: 0px;
}

.mask { position:absolute; bottom:0; height:18px; width:60px; right:2px; bottom:2px; overflow:hidden; background-image: url(js/detail_en0.jpg); filter:alpha(opacity=40);       /* IE */ -moz-opacity:0.4;              /* Moz + FF */ opacity: 0.4; } 

/*-------------网站地图-------------*/
.sitemap{ width:860px; min-height:500px; height:auto; overflow:hidden;}
.linkbox{border:0px solid #dedede;float:left;margin:10px 120px;width:700px; display:inline;}
.sitemap h2{ text-align:center; line-height:200%; font-size:16px;}
.f6{ text-align:center;}
.f6 li{
	border: 0px solid #dedede;
	float: left;
	line-height: 200%;
	width: 148px;
	list-style-type: none;
}
.f6 li a{color:#09F}
.f6 li strong{ font-weight:normal;}
.f6 li a:hover{ text-decoration:underline; color:#666}.f6{ text-align:center;}
.f7 li{border:1px solid #dedede;float:left;line-height:200%;width:88px; }
.f7 li a{color:#09F}
.f7 li strong{ font-weight:normal;}
.f7 li a:hover{ text-decoration:underline; color:#666}

.bannerContainer {
	margin: 15px auto; width: 980px;
}
a.bannerLeftArrow {
	margin: 10px 10px 0px 0px; float: left; cursor: pointer; opacity: 0.7;
}
a.bannerLeftArrow {
	cursor: pointer; opacity: 0.7;
}
#scrollImageOut {
	width: 900px; height: 65px; overflow: hidden; float: left;
}
#scrollImageOut2 {
	width: 860px; height: 65px; overflow: hidden; float: left;
}
#scrollImageInner {
	white-space: nowrap; word-wrap: normal;
}
#scrollImageInner a {
	opacity: 0.7;
}
#scrollImageInner a:hover {
	opacity: 1;
}
#scrollImageInner a img {
	border: currentColor;
}
a.bannerRightArrow {
	margin: 10px 0px 0px 10px; float: left; cursor: pointer; opacity: 0.7;
}
a.bannerRightArrow {
	cursor: pointer; opacity: 0.7;
}

DIV#gutop {
	 Z-INDEX: 1000; POSITION: fixed; WIDTH: 100%; top: 0px; BACKGROUND-REPEAT: repeat-x; FONT-FAMILY: Arial, sans-serif; BACKGROUND-POSITION: 0px 0px; HEIGHT: 125px; FONT-SIZE: 12px;  LEFT: 0px
}

.lableflash {
	position: relative;
	width: 640px;
	height: 290px;
	top: 0px;
	left: 0px;
	display: block;
}
.lableflash #LF1 { position:absolute; left:120px; top:10px;}
.lableflash #LF2 { position:absolute; left:170px;color: #5c85db; font-size: 20px; top:170px;}
.lableflash #LF3 {position:absolute; left:30px;top:50px;color: #FF6600; font-size: 17px; }
.lableflash #LF4 { padding: 8px;  position:absolute; left:210px;font-size: 22px; top:30px; }
.lableflash #LF5 { padding: 4px; font-size: 18px; color: #FF6600;position:absolute; right:0px;top:50px; }
.lableflash #LF6 { padding: 5px; font-size: 22px;position:absolute; left:20px;top:90px; }
.lableflash #LF7 { font-size: 26px;position:absolute; left:250px;top:90px; }
.lableflash #LF8 { padding: 6px; font-size: 20px; color: #FF6600;position:absolute;left:130px;top:80px;}
.lableflash #LF9 {font-size: 18px; color: #5c85db; position:absolute; left:380px;top:140px;}
.lableflash #LF10 {font-size: 18px; color: #FF6600; position:absolute; left:100px;top:140px;}


.changeDiv{position:absolute}
.changeDiv h3{position:absolute;left:0;bottom:0px;width:690px;height:56px;line-height:24px;background:rgba(0,0,0,0.8); background:#000;filter:alpha(opacity=80); padding:10px;margin: 0px;}
.changeDiv h3 a{
	display: inline-block;
	color: #fff;
	font-size: 22px;
	line-height: 1.2em;
	margin-top: 5px;
	font-family: '微软雅黑', "Lucida Grande", "Lucida Sans Unicode", Arial, Verdana, sans-serif;
	font-weight: normal;
}
.changeDiv h3 em{
	color: #999;
	display: block;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
}
#hot5_big{float:left;width:700px;height:340px;position:relative; background:#fff; overflow:hidden}
#hot5_big .ltop{ position:absolute; left:0; top:0; width:5px; height:5px;background:url(images_v3/ltop.png) no-repeat 0 0;_background-image:url(images/ltop.gif); display:block; z-index:10}
#hot5_big .a_bigImg img{position:absolute;display:none;}
#hot5_big .thumb{position:absolute;right:5px; bottom:0; height:60px}
#hot5_big .thumb li{ margin:10px 5px 0; float:left; display:inline; position:relative}
#hot5_big .thumb a { display:block}
#hot5_big .thumb a img{ border:1px solid #999; width:38px; height:38px}
#hot5_big .thumb li.on{ margin-top:4px}
#hot5_big .thumb li.on a img{height:50px; width:50px;}
#hot5_big .thumb li.on a em{ background:url(images/big5_li_cur.png); display:block; position:absolute; height:60px; width:56px; left:4px; top:-4px}
